Mulhare and Travers finding victory in Emo

Mulhare and Travers finding victory in Emo

MARY MULHARE and John Travers emerged victorious at the inaugural Ballyfin Junior-Cross event which was held in Emo Court on Saturday.
Two high quality fields were assembled for each race with the country’s top juniors eager to get their hands on the lucrative cash prizes on offer.

Irish website RacePix365.com reaches 20,000

Irish website RacePix365.com reaches 20,000

www.racepix365.com, the unique Irish website that combines photo sharing with athletics, this week celebrated the 20,000th photo uploaded to its galleries since the site’s launch less than a year ago.

Ryan triumphs in Ballina

Ryan triumphs in Ballina

By Seamus Diskin, Staff Reporter
The 20th Fr. Peter O’Brien 10k Road Race recently took place in Ballina. Over 120 athletes took part in splendid September sunshine.

Fun in the sun at Blessington charity event

Fun in the sun at Blessington charity event

By Seamus Diskin, Staff Reporter
The inaugural Run for a life charity run was held in Blessington recently. The event was organised by Astellas pharmaceuticals and they hope to make it an annual event.
